Read More »GFA mourns Aduana FC supporters lost in tragic accident
The Ghana Football Association (GFA) has expressed profound sorrow following the tragic death of two passionate Aduana FC supporters who lost their lives in a road accident after Sundayâs Ghana Premier League match.The fans were returning from Kumasi, where they had travelled to support their club in a hard-fought 1â1 draw against Asante Kotoko, when the fatal incident occurred. Their unwavering loyalty and dedication to Aduana FC have been deeply acknowledged and honoured by the football fraternity.In a statement, the GFA extended its heartfelt condolences to the families of the deceased, the injured supporters, the players and the entire Aduana FC family.The Ghana Football Association, together with Premier League clubs, expressed its solidarity during what it described as a âprofoundly difficult momentâ for the club and its fans.Executive Council member Frederick Acheampong visited the injured supporters, who are currently receiving treatment at the Komfo Anokye Teaching Hospital in Kumasi. The GFA also assured that it remains in close contact with Aduana FCâs leadership and will continue to provide the necessary support.âWe pray for healing, comfort, and strength for the grieving families and a swift recovery for the injured,â the Association said, adding, âMay the souls...

Read More »South Korean Ambassador praises Son Heung-min ahead of friendly against Ghana
South Korean Ambassador to Ghana, His Excellency Park Kyongsig, has expressed his admiration for national team captain Son Heung-min ahead of South Koreaâs international friendly against Ghana on Tuesday in Seoul.The former Tottenham forward is expected to lead South Korea at the Seoul World Cup Stadium as both nations renew their rivalry in a match serving as preparation for the 2026 World Cup.Ghana and South Korea last met at the 2022 FIFA World Cup, where Ghana won 3-2. Speaking to Channel One TV on the increasing diversification of sports in his country, Park Kyongsig stated, "Sports is also one of the most important pillars of the exchange of our feelings together. Although I am an ambassador, I think each one of our soccer players is also an ambassador of the Korean culture and Korean sports.""I highly admire all the national players. Everybody knows Son Heung-min. I highly admire his play; he is an excellent soccer player," he added.Son Heung-min joined LAFC in Major League Soccer after a decade-long stay at Tottenham, and is expected to feature in the 11 am Ghana time kick-off.
